Art From The Margin {May- June 2022}The Exhibition “When Two Worlds Meet” embraces two local Queensland artists Annika Strand and Tommy Doyle. Who both live with the same disability called cerebral palsy. Tom and Annika are both passionate about creating art and uses many different types of mediums throughout their artworks.This exhibition is about promoting creativity while overcome challenges that we both have. Thought out various stages of our physical or mental disadvantages. Art is the one thing that make us feel, like we can escape our disabilities.One of Annika current artistic style is impressionism forms of creative storytelling and Tom’s is more inspire by abstractionism and tactile creativeness.The two Artist in this showcase are in the middle of many things. One’s family, our friendship’s and the journey to support other to be more venerable and to listen to the their inner child, which wants to just create!.Our subject Matter for this exhibition would be around Plants

    Untitled - Original Artwork [A3] No.12

    Untitled - Original Artwork [A3] No.122020Watercolour On Paper 297 × 420 mm or 11.7 × 16.5 inchesIn this abstracted water colour Thomas uses a linier abstraction to simplify the subject matter while drawing on the process of fragmentation and reduction to create this intriguing image.

    Untitled - Original Artwork No.46

    Untitled - Original Artwork No.462020Water Colour / Ink on Paper210 × 297 mm or 8.3 × 11.7 inches.In this free form mixed media artwork Thomas plays with abstracted forms in nature to capture this animated presence, giving a naive life force to this deceptively simplistic creation.

    Untitled - Original Artwork No.54

    Untitled - Original Artwork No.542020Mixed Medium on Canvas30.5 cm x 40.5 cmThomas plays with texture and reduced colour palate in this lined composition, creating atmosphere and mood within form in this mixed media artwork.

    Untitled - Original Artwork No.56

    Untitled - Original Artwork No.562020Acrylic / Ink on Canvas30.5cm x 40.5 cmIn this abstracted monochrome art work of ink on canvas Thomas references black rain, a man made phenomenon connected severe pollution conditions or nuclear fallout. Although the subject matter is dark the pattering and of line and colour in this black and white piece is complex and beautiful.

    Untitled - Original Artwork No.82

    Untitled - Original Artwork No.822021Acrylic on Canvas30.9cm (W) x 50.9 cmThomas’s plays with abstraction of form and the blending of colour, transforming ideas and images from the world around him and finding new places of personal development in abstraction in this beautiful and dramatic artwork.

    The Land Or Water - No.09 (Artwork Statement)

    The Land Or Water - Series is (Limited Edition) {No.09 of no.09}2020Winton and Newton Watercolour on Paper105 × 148 mm or 4.1 × 5.8 inches.In this series of works Thomas explores concepts of terrains divisions and tensions in landscape. These beautiful expressions of ebbs and flows of colour and patterns depict an aerial view of an ethereal watercolour world.Thomas’s intuitive play with the materials has created an aquatic landscape that allows the viewer a peaceful and meditative place to drift.

    "Brave & Bold" By Thomas Doyle ( Artwork Statement)

    "Brave & Bold" By Thomas Doyle2020Water Colour on Archival PaperA4 8-1/4 x 11-3/4 in 210 x 297 mmBrave and Bold represents Thomas’s belief in connecting to forces around him to carry him through the hard times. “Often when you think you are at the end of something, you are at the beginning of something else. In the past whenever I had fallen short in almost any undertaking, it was seldom because I had tried and failed. It was because I let the fear of failure stop me from trying at all.”

    "Blue Bass" By Thomas Doyle ( Artwork Statement)

    "Blue Bass" By Thomas Doyle2020Acrylic on Professional Mont Marte Canvas PaperMuitl Directional ( A1) 23-3/8 x 33-1/8 in 59.4 x 84.1 cmIn this experimental abstraction Thomas unleashes an intensely beautiful landscape. Through brush strokes and colour techniques this maelstrom of movement is created by blending and layering resulting in a uniquely abstracted but strongly emotional space.
